Chapter 13 - Chapter 13: Clan Meeting

The Yamanaka Clan's "Clan Meeting" was held in the clan's flower garden, specifically within the covered corridor of a two-story wooden building connected to the center of the garden. Clan members were gathered all along the long corridor, some leaning against pillars and others sitting casually on the wooden railings.

"Taking attendance now—Yamanaka Aoyama... Yamanaka Koji... Yamanaka..." Inoichi Yamanaka began the roll call, and those whose names were called responded.

Among those present, some had come in person, while others who were unable to attend due to other commitments had sent Shadow Clones.

The roll call was completed.

Inoichi Yamanaka got straight to the point:

"The Jonin and Chunin of the clan are all present according to the roll call. Therefore, the discussion for this meeting officially begins. First, I would like everyone to see something!"

Scrolls labeled 'Hai Flash' and 'Hai Shi no Jutsu' were handed out, and Inoichi Yamanaka allowed the clan members to pass them around and read them first.

A burst of whispering broke out... "This Ninjutsu..."

"It's actually an auxiliary Ninjutsu specifically for our Secret Techniques... I wonder where the Clan Head got this from..."

"It seems this meeting is related to this matter..."

..."According to the principles of this auxiliary Secret Technique—in the future, when we perform the Mind Transfer Secret Technique, we won't have to send our entire spirit over at once. Instead, it'll be more like using spiritual energy to control a puppet... This Ninjutsu..."

The "value" of such a thing was obvious not just to the Jonin and Chunin, but even the ordinary Genin could see its worth.

Inoichi Yamanaka waited until the clan members attending the meeting had discussed it thoroughly and reached a consensus before he finally spoke to explain:

"Both of these Ninjutsu come from Ino. So there is no need to be surprised by their origin... Therefore, the topic of this meeting is about Ino."

Inoichi Yamanaka's words left the clan members utterly shocked—after all, Ino was only four years old. A four-year-old child wouldn't even be clear on what Chakra is, let alone the fact that they had all heard Ino had been learning hand signs for a long time and was "talentless." How could these Ninjutsu have been invented by Ino? Just the basic principles within these Ninjutsu... is that the kind of knowledge a four-year-old could possess?

Inoichi Yamanaka quite enjoyed the "shock" of the clan members; the more shocked they were, the more he, as her father, felt a sense of shared glory.

As the old saying goes, "To achieve wealth and honor and not return home is like walking in the dark wearing silk clothes." If you don't show off when your own child is a genius, it's physically uncomfortable!

"Although it does sound a bit hard to believe, it is the truth. Ino indeed has a unique natural talent in this regard. Her slow progress in learning hand signs before was actually for another reason—she was doing it just to feel the nature of the hand signs themselves. She places great importance on details that others overlook, which is why she has abilities that others do not."

"So, the matter I want to address in this clan meeting is this. To avoid wasting Ino's talent, I am proposing an idea in my capacity as Clan Head. If you all agree..."

...The clan members pricked up their ears.

Inoichi Yamanaka then stated his thoughts: "First, the Yamanaka Clan's Ninjutsu, miscellaneous studies, and various book collections will be open to Ino. She can access any book or Secret Technique at any time, and within certain limits, she can utilize some clan personnel—limited to Ninjutsu experimentation and recording. Second, we will collect as much Ninjutsu data as possible..."

"Accessing books," "experimenting with Ninjutsu," and "collecting Ninjutsu data"—he mentioned two points, but it was actually three things.

However, none of them were considered major issues.

"Agreed!"

"Agreed!"

The clan members raised their hands one after another to vote.

Ninjas have a high level of acceptance for "geniuses"—after all, the Ninja World has seen one young genius after another.

Inoichi Yamanaka added: "From now on, every Ninjutsu researched by Ino will be included in the Yamanaka Clan's school curriculum... But as the creator of the Ninjutsu, Ino will permanently enjoy half of the proceeds from these techniques—the tuition fees from the young clan members will be allocated to Ino's name proportionally."

There was nothing to argue about here; it was very fair... The clan members nodded again. Of course, if they had known how many Ninjutsu Ino would come up with in the future... they might have reconsidered.

The Yamanaka Clan meeting ended in such a friendly atmosphere. Inoichi Yamanaka's younger brother, Yamanaka Takeyasu, then asked Inoichi: "Does Ino... need to find an excellent private tutor? With such talent..."

Inoichi Yamanaka shook his head and said, "No, that won't do—a traditional teacher might be excellent for other children and a good guide, but for Ino..."

Yamanaka Takeyasu asked, "Is there a problem?"

"Yes, there's a problem." Inoichi Yamanaka nodded. He was very cautious regarding his daughter's issues and had thought things through thoroughly. "A traditional teacher would only bind Ino's genius. What she needs is not a guide to constrain her thoughts—but an open environment where she can get whatever resources she needs when she requires Ninjutsu resources."

"Big brother... is Ino really that much of a genius? But a genius always needs to grow; if there's no teacher for these things..."

"Takeyasu... I won't joke with Ino's future. An eagle of the sky must spread its wings and try to fly from a young age. We cannot keep her confined in a cage—right now, Ino is actually doing something incredible. I believe very soon, you will all be able to feel that kind of inconceivable thought and power..."

Inoichi Yamanaka patted Yamanaka Takeyasu on the shoulder.

After that, Ino received this "good news."

Inoichi Yamanaka rubbed his newly grown stubble against Ino's little face, lifted her high up, and asked, "Ino, are you happy? From now on, you can freely read all the books stored by the clan... If you have an idea, you can also find someone to help record it so you don't have to write it yourself, and you can even have people help with experiments..."

"Hmm... I want to find a beautiful secretary!" Ino proudly stated her "idea," and Inoichi Yamanaka laughed loudly.

When he mentioned the "Clan School" matter, Ino's understanding was that she would be "compiling textbooks"—goodness, this was compiling textbooks, and especially with continuous, fifty-fifty split earnings.

Ino's eyes sparkled... "Compiling textbooks—then how could just Ninjutsu be enough? Watch me compile the 'Principles of Chakra' and give the little kids in the clan a real hard time."

However, Ino, who was only thinking of making things difficult for the "little kids," never imagined—it wasn't the little kids she was making things difficult for!

The ones truly being "troubled" were the clan's Ninjutsu teachers.

The war between "new theory" and "old theory" is the most cruel; a clash at the level of thought has no smoke, yet it is also the most grueling.

Transformation—

Is a painful process.
